Analysis
The most recent figure for tangerines, mandarins, clementines — gross per capita production in Japan is 79.49, measured in 2024. That is the lowest value across all 64 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 6.7% on the previous year and down 25.5% over ten years.
Over the whole period, tangerines, mandarins, clementines — gross per capita production in Japan peaked at 507.61 in 1972 and was at its lowest, 79.49, in 2024.
Japan ranks 56th of 68 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
The FAO indices of agricultural production show the relative level of the aggregate volume of agricultural production for each year in comparison with the base period 2014-2016. Indices for meat production are computed based on data on production from indigenous animals.
